A Possible Weed Management Strategy Using the Cultivating Weeder in Rice Paddy Field

Abstract

This study was conducted to determine a time for mechanical weed control and the effect of weed control by the cultivating weeder (C.W.) in rice paddy fields. Control efficacy by C.W. was from 50.7 to 64.6% at the one time application and 76.3% at the two times of 20 and 40 days after transplanting (DAT). The combination application of butachlor 5% GR and C.W. effectively controlled weeds by 91.8%. Rice yield was decreased at one time application of C.W. at 30 and 40 DAT but that in two times application of C.W. and butachlor 5% GR fb. C.M. plots were not significantly different with pyrazosulfuron-ethyl․mefenacet 3.57% GR plot. Annual weeds were increased with successive usage of C.W. for 2 years. Accordingly, weed control effect and yields in these plots were decreased. The cost of weed control using the C.W. was 1.2 to 2.3 times higher than that of herbicides plots
